Available from:
December 6, 2025, 12:00 am -
February 7, 2026, 12:00 am
Available from:
February 2, 2026, 12:00 am -
February 2, 2026, 12:00 am
Available from:
February 14, 2026, 12:00 am -
April 11, 2026, 12:00 am
8 Argyll Street
W1F 7TF
Old Compton Street
W1D 4HS
Charing Cross Road
WC2H 0JP
2 Charing Cross Road
WC2H 0HH
Almeida Street
London
N1 1TA
Delamere Terrace
Little Venice
W2 6ND